Market Overview
The Artificial Urinary Sphincter Market is expected to expand from USD 474.8 million in 2024 to approximately USD 739.79 million by 2032, reflecting a compound annual growth rate (CAGR) of 5.7% during the forecast period.

Growth in this market is primarily driven by the increasing prevalence of urinary incontinence, particularly among the aging population, along with continuous advancements in urological medical technologies. The rising demand for minimally invasive surgical solutions and improved clinical outcomes is further supporting market expansion. Additionally, heightened efforts to improve the quality of life for patients with urinary disorders are accelerating the adoption of artificial urinary sphincters. Technological innovations—resulting in more reliable, longer-lasting, and user-friendly devices—are also enhancing product appeal among healthcare professionals and end-users, thereby contributing to market growth.

Market Drivers
Technological Advancements in Urological Devices
Ongoing innovation in medical device technology plays a key role in propelling the artificial urinary sphincter market forward. Regulatory approvals, such as those from the U.S. Food and Drug Administration (FDA), have supported the launch of advanced sphincter models featuring improved durability and ease of use. In 2020, the FDA approved updated devices that have since been integrated into clinical practice across the United States. Similarly, the European Medicines Agency (EMA) has recognized that innovations in materials and manufacturing processes have contributed to reduced complication rates and improved device performance. Further, the National Institutes of Health (NIH) allocated over $2 million in 2021 to support research focused on enhancing the design and functionality of urinary incontinence treatments, underscoring the emphasis on innovation in this sector.

Market Challenges Analysis
High Costs Associated with Devices and Treatment
A major constraint in the artificial urinary sphincter market is the significant cost associated with these devices and their implantation procedures. The manufacturing process requires advanced materials and precision engineering, contributing to elevated production expenses. In the U.S., for instance, the total cost for an artificial urinary sphincter implant—including the surgical procedure—can exceed $15,000, presenting a substantial financial barrier for uninsured or underinsured patients. Post-operative care and routine device maintenance further compound the overall cost burden. In lower-income and developing markets, these high costs limit widespread adoption and hinder healthcare providers from incorporating such treatments into standard care protocols. To broaden accessibility, governments and healthcare organizations must explore cost-effective solutions and sustainable funding models.
